I got these numbers off the website of a real newspaper, The Sun News.  Looks like Bradley was the weak one, but not weak enough.  Well, Sizemore sure gave them a scare!

GEORGETOWN

City Council (3 seats)
Rudolph Bradley (i) 624
Bob Sizemore 566
Clarence Smalls (i) 702
Peggy Wayne (i) 721
